Muddle Tea by Rhonda Maneki
A cafe
A bog
A frog?
Oh, yes, the frog.
A menu
No wait! A menu?
Yes, a menu how odd.
A Puddle for two
- please -
This way Miss Goose, says the penguin waiter.
(A Penguin)? yes, a penguin, get over it!
A floral purse a straw hat - a Muddle tea she says perhaps?
she nestles and waits,
splashes a bit,
preens and fluffs.
Ah, she is a
little nervous.
A hop a plop and splash
~charming~
Muddle tea for two at last.
